- The distance between Lubny, Ukraine and Sept-Iles, Quebec, Canada is approximately 6,505 km or 4,042 mi.
- To reach Lubny in this distance one would set out from Sept-Iles, Quebec bearing 48.1° or NE and follow the great circles arc to approach Lubny bearing 132.2° or SE .
- Lubny has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b) whereas Sept-Iles, Quebec has a boreal subarctic climate with no dry season (Dfc).
- Lubny is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ome whereas Sept-Iles, Quebec is in or near the boreal wet forest biome.
- The mean temperature is 6.5 °C (11.7°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 3.7 °C (6.7°F) less in Lubny.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to truly continental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 510 mm (20.1 in) less which is equivalent to 510 l/m² (12.52 US gal/ft²) or 5,100,000 l/ha (545,224 US gal/ac) less. About 5/9 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 0.2° higher in Lubny than in Sept-Iles, Quebec.
